Lakhwinder Wadali Biography Lakhwinder Wadali is a renowned Indian singer, musician, and live performer celebrated for his soulful contribution to Punjabi Sufi, folk, and classical music. Born in Guru Ki Wadali village near Amritsar, Punjab, India, he belongs to the legendary Wadali musical lineage and represents the fourth generation of the celebrated Patiala Gharana tradition. He is the son of Padma Shri Ustad Puran Chand Wadali and nephew of Ustad Pyare Lal Wadali, famously known as the Wadali Brothers. Medium & Musical Style Lakhwinder Wadali primarily works in Punjabi Sufi music, folk music, devotional music, ghazals, bhajans, and contemporary Punjabi playback singing. His musical style is known for blending traditional classical vocals with modern Punjabi musical arrangements. Deeply influenced by Sufi poetry and the Patiala Gharana gayaki tradition, his performances feature rich alaaps, taans, emotional expression, and spiritually driven compositions inspired by poets such as Baba Bulleh Shah, Shah Hussain, Baba Farid, and Sultan Bahu. Location Originally from Amritsar, Punjab, India, Lakhwinder Wadali continues to represent Punjabi folk and Sufi traditions through performances across India and internationally. Career Achievements Lakhwinder Wadali gained recognition for carrying forward the musical legacy of the iconic Wadali family while creating his own distinctive artistic identity. Trained extensively by his father Ustad Puran Chand Wadali, he evolved into one of the prominent Punjabi Sufi singers of his generation. His breakthrough albums and spiritually inspired performances earned him widespread acclaim among Punjabi music audiences worldwide. He has collaborated and performed alongside prominent artists including Rahat Fateh Ali Khan, Shankar Mahadevan, Himesh Reshammiya, Shreya Ghoshal, Mika Singh, Shaan, Mohit Chauhan, and Ila Arun. Tours & International Performances Lakhwinder Wadali has toured extensively across India, the United Kingdom, Canada, the United States, Europe, and the Middle East, performing at Punjabi cultural festivals, Sufi concerts, and live music events. His UK concert tour received sold-out audience response, strengthening his global fanbase among Punjabi and Sufi music lovers.
